The Building Blocks of Dance

Your first lesson is a special opportunity to lay the groundwork. You’ll learn the fundamental building blocks of partner dancing. Your instructor will introduce you to basic footwork, posture, and the all-important “dance frame”—the way you hold yourself and your partner. Don’t worry, this isn’t a complex choreography lesson. It’s about getting comfortable with the basics, understanding the lead-and-follow, and connecting with your partner (even if that partner is your instructor!).

Dress for Success and Comfort

Dress code? No need for a ball gown or a tuxedo! Wear something comfortable that allows for easy movement. Think business casual, or simply whatever you’d wear to a casual workout. We recommend closed-toed shoes that are securely attached to your feet. Avoid flip-flops or heavy boots. As you progress, you might consider dance shoes, but for now, comfort is key.

Our Proven Path to the Dance Floor

Our teaching method is designed for all ages and skill levels, from absolute beginners to advanced dancers. Our instructors use a proven, three-tiered system that includes private lessons, group classes, and practice parties. Your first lesson will be a private session, focusing entirely on you. This is where you’ll get personalized feedback and instruction. After your initial lesson, you’ll have the option to join group classes to practice what you’ve learned and meet other students, and then attend a practice party to apply your skills in a social setting.
